当前位置:   article > 正文

ESP32-IDF开发实例-外部Flash与FatFs文件系统数据存取_esp idf exfat

esp idf exfat

外部Flash与FatFs文件系统数据存取

ESP32是一系列高度集成的、专为移动设备、可穿戴电子产品设计的物联网模块,其集成了天线开关、RF balun、功率放大器、低接收噪声放大器,滤波器、电源管理模块等,可以独立运行应用,也可以通过SPI/SDIO或I2C/UART接口为其他设备提供WiFi和蓝牙功能。

在这里插入图片描述

SPIFFS 是一个开源文件系统,用于 SPI NOR flash 设备的嵌入式文件系统,支持磨损均衡、文件系统一致性检查等功能。

FatFs是用于小型嵌入式系统的通用FAT / exFAT文件系统模块。FatFs模块是按照ANSI C(C89)编写的,并且与磁盘I/O层完全分开。因此,它独立于平台。它可以并入资源有限的小型微控制器中,例如8051,PIC,AVR,ARM,Z80,RX等。ESP32-IDF对FatFs提供了良好的支持。

本次实例将通过对外部Flash进行数据存取。

1、硬件准备

  • NodeMCU ESP32-S V3.0开发板一块
  • 数据线数一条
  • W25Q32模块一个

ESP32与W25Q32模块的接线如下:

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/我家自动化/article/detail/464070
推荐阅读
相关标签
  

闽ICP备14008679号